Job Board
LogoLogo

Get Jobs Tailored to Your Resume

Filtr uses AI to scan 1000+ jobs and finds postings that perfectly matches your resume

Blue Origin Logo

Software Engineer III, BEARS

Blue Origin

$148,014 - $207,219
Sep 22, 2025
Seattle, WA, US
Apply Now

Blue Origin is looking for a software development engineer to apply their expertise to the aerospace applications of engineering design, manufacturing, supply chain, mission operations, and customer experience for their BEARS team.

Requirements

  • Minimum of 5 years of software development experience, with a consistent track record in Python and TypeScript.
  • Familiarity with C++, Rust, and Java
  • Experience with AWS cloud services and infrastructure as code (IaC) frameworks.
  • Experience building, shipping, and maintaining production applications.
  • Deep understanding of computer science fundamentals like algorithms and common data structures.
  • Kubernetes, and AWS certifications (e.g., AWS Solutions Architect – Professional, AWS DevOps Engineer – Professional).
  • In-depth experience with serverless architectures, such as AWS Lambda and event-driven design.

Responsibilities

  • Implement and manage APIs, ensuring flawless integration and efficient performance across systems.
  • Deploy applications and services on AWS, using cloud-native architectures for high availability and fault tolerance.
  • Lead the design and development of software systems and infrastructure using modern languages.
  • Craft and develop web user interfaces using the React framework.
  • Evaluate, integrate, and improve commercial products using GraphQL, RESTful web services, and message queues.
  • Address software issues at multiple levels, including installation, deployment, configuration, as well as server-side and client-side problems.
  • Fix and resolve issues within applications and environments.

Other

  • Mentor software engineers within your team and across other teams.
  • Collaborate with design, manufacturing, and flight operations teams to identify areas for improvement and reduce unnecessary complexity.
  • Write documentation and build architecture diagrams for software systems.
  • Strong written and verbal communication skills, with the ability to work with and communicate complex systems to a user base.
  • Experience mentoring software engineers in a team setting, including architecture, design, and code review.